Moist, tender, and packed with flavor, this Zucchini Bread with Orange Cream Cheese Glaze is the perfect balance of warmth and citrusy brightness. Made with fresh zucchini and a blend of spices, this homemade bread is naturally sweet and incredibly soft. The creamy, zesty glaze takes it to the next level—making it a delightful breakfast, snack, or dessert.
Subscribe to our newsletter to get this recipe delivered straight to your inbox and never miss out on delicious updates!
Why You’ll Love This Zucchini Bread
- Super Moist & Fluffy: The grated zucchini keeps this bread extra soft.
- Naturally Sweetened: Uses honey or maple syrup for a wholesome touch.
- Warm Spices & Citrus: A perfect blend of cinnamon, nutmeg, and fresh orange.
- Topped with a Luscious Glaze: The orange cream cheese glaze is the ultimate finishing touch!
Ingredients for Zucchini Bread with Orange Cream Cheese Glaze
For the Zucchini Bread:
- 2 cups all-purpose flour (or whole wheat for a healthier option)
- 1 teaspoon baking soda
- ½ teaspoon baking powder
- ½ teaspoon salt
- 1 teaspoon cinnamon
- ¼ teaspoon nutmeg
- 2 eggs
- ½ cup honey or maple syrup
- ⅓ cup coconut oil (melted) or vegetable oil
- 1 teaspoon vanilla extract
- 1 ½ cups grated zucchini (excess moisture squeezed out)
- ½ cup chopped walnuts or pecans (optional)
- Zest of 1 orange
For the Orange Cream Cheese Glaze:
- 4 oz cream cheese (softened)
- 1 cup powdered sugar
- 2 tablespoons fresh orange juice
- ½ teaspoon vanilla extract
- 1 teaspoon orange zest
Tools You’ll Need
- Mixing bowls
- Whisk or hand mixer
- 9×5-inch loaf pan
- Grater for zucchini
- Spatula
How to Make Zucchini Bread with Orange Cream Cheese Glaze
Step 1: Preheat and Prep
- Preheat your oven to 350°F (175°C).
- Grease and line a 9×5-inch loaf pan with parchment paper.
Step 2: Mix the Dry Ingredients
- In a bowl, whisk together flour, baking soda, baking powder, salt, cinnamon, and nutmeg.
Step 3: Prepare the Wet Ingredients
- In a separate bowl, whisk together eggs, honey (or maple syrup), melted coconut oil, vanilla extract, and orange zest.
Step 4: Combine Everything
- Gradually add the dry ingredients to the wet mixture, stirring until just combined.
- Fold in the grated zucchini and nuts (if using).
Step 5: Bake the Zucchini Bread
- Pour the batter into the prepared loaf pan and smooth the top.
- Bake for 50-55 minutes, or until a toothpick inserted in the center comes out clean.
- Let cool in the pan for 10 minutes, then transfer to a wire rack to cool completely.
Step 6: Make the Orange Cream Cheese Glaze
- In a bowl, beat the cream cheese, powdered sugar, orange juice, vanilla, and orange zest until smooth.
Step 7: Glaze and Serve
- Once the zucchini bread is completely cool, drizzle the orange cream cheese glaze over the top.
- Slice and enjoy!
Serving Suggestions
- Serve warm with a cup of tea or coffee for the perfect treat.
- Add a sprinkle of extra orange zest or chopped nuts for extra flavor.
- Toast a slice and spread with butter or extra cream cheese.
Tips for the Best Zucchini Bread
- Squeeze the Zucchini Well: Too much moisture can make the bread dense.
- Don’t Overmix: Stir just until combined to keep the texture light and fluffy.
- Let It Cool Before Glazing: This prevents the glaze from melting too much.
- Customize It: Swap nuts for chocolate chips or add dried cranberries!
Storage Instructions
- Refrigerate: Store in an airtight container for up to 5 days.
- Freeze: Wrap slices individually and freeze for up to 2 months. Thaw at room temperature.
- Reheat: Warm a slice in the microwave for 10-15 seconds for a fresh taste.
Frequently Asked Questions (FAQ)
Q1: Can I make this into muffins?
A: Yes! Divide batter into a muffin tin and bake at 350°F for 18-22 minutes.
Q2: Can I make it dairy-free?
A: Yes! Use a dairy-free cream cheese alternative for the glaze.
Q3: Can I use a different glaze?
A: Absolutely! Try a simple orange glaze by mixing powdered sugar and fresh orange juice.
Conclusion: A Flavorful & Moist Zucchini Bread!
This Zucchini Bread with Orange Cream Cheese Glaze is a comforting, flavorful, and slightly indulgent treat that you’ll want to make again and again. Whether for breakfast, a snack, or dessert, this moist and citrusy loaf is sure to impress!
Did you make this recipe? Don’t forget to leave a review and share your photos on Pinterest! We love seeing your creations.
Preparation Time: 15 minutes
Cooking Time: 50 minutes
Nutritional Information (per slice)
Calories: 220
Protein: 5g
Carbohydrates: 28g
Fat: 10g
Fiber: 2g
Enjoy every slice of this moist and flavorful zucchini bread!
Print
Zucchini Bread with Orange Cream Cheese Glaze
- Total Time: 1 hour 5 minutes
Description
Moist, tender, and packed with flavor, this Zucchini Bread with Orange Cream Cheese Glaze is the perfect balance of warmth and citrusy brightness. Made with fresh zucchini and a blend of spices, this homemade bread is naturally sweet and incredibly soft. The creamy, zesty glaze takes it to the next level—making it a delightful breakfast, snack, or dessert.
Subscribe to our newsletter to get this recipe delivered straight to your inbox and never miss out on delicious updates!
Ingredients
For the Zucchini Bread:
- 2 cups all-purpose flour (or whole wheat for a healthier option)
- 1 teaspoon baking soda
- ½ teaspoon baking powder
- ½ teaspoon salt
- 1 teaspoon cinnamon
- ¼ teaspoon nutmeg
- 2 eggs
- ½ cup honey or maple syrup
- ⅓ cup coconut oil (melted) or vegetable oil
- 1 teaspoon vanilla extract
- 1 ½ cups grated zucchini (excess moisture squeezed out)
- ½ cup chopped walnuts or pecans (optional)
- Zest of 1 orange
For the Orange Cream Cheese Glaze:
- 4 oz cream cheese (softened)
- 1 cup powdered sugar
- 2 tablespoons fresh orange juice
- ½ teaspoon vanilla extract
- 1 teaspoon orange zest
Instructions
Step 1: Preheat and Prep
- Preheat your oven to 350°F (175°C).
- Grease and line a 9×5-inch loaf pan with parchment paper.
Step 2: Mix the Dry Ingredients
- In a bowl, whisk together flour, baking soda, baking powder, salt, cinnamon, and nutmeg.
Step 3: Prepare the Wet Ingredients
- In a separate bowl, whisk together eggs, honey (or maple syrup), melted coconut oil, vanilla extract, and orange zest.
Step 4: Combine Everything
- Gradually add the dry ingredients to the wet mixture, stirring until just combined.
- Fold in the grated zucchini and nuts (if using).
Step 5: Bake the Zucchini Bread
- Pour the batter into the prepared loaf pan and smooth the top.
- Bake for 50-55 minutes, or until a toothpick inserted in the center comes out clean.
- Let cool in the pan for 10 minutes, then transfer to a wire rack to cool completely.
Step 6: Make the Orange Cream Cheese Glaze
- In a bowl, beat the cream cheese, powdered sugar, orange juice, vanilla, and orange zest until smooth.
Step 7: Glaze and Serve
- Once the zucchini bread is completely cool, drizzle the orange cream cheese glaze over the top.
- Slice and enjoy!
Notes
- Squeeze the Zucchini Well: Too much moisture can make the bread dense.
- Don’t Overmix: Stir just until combined to keep the texture light and fluffy.
- Let It Cool Before Glazing: This prevents the glaze from melting too much.
- Customize It: Swap nuts for chocolate chips or add dried cranberries!
- Prep Time: 15 minutes
- Cook Time: 50 minutes
- Cuisine: American